Is it possible to hook the sound surround speakers to work when watching the TV on regular Channels?
It only works for DVDs now ?

Yeah, depending on the type of TV and surround system you have. Most TVs have audio out ports and surround receivers/dvd players have audio in ports and they need to be connected. They can usually be connected using standard RCA Victor audio cables/plugs that can be purchased in any Walmart, Target, Radio Shack and most other stores selling electronic components. You may or may not have do make some adjustment to you TV setup. One thing I have found from the factory is the cables have been connected to the wrong ports on the TV and/or the surround receiver so check this first.
